Lead Times for Essential Semiconductor Equipment Components More Than Double
Newsquawk ·
Korean media reports indicate that lead times for essential components utilized in semiconductor manufacturing equipment have more than doubled. This extension in delivery schedules serves as a classic early indicator of a capacity bottleneck forming within the chip supply chain. Historically, such delivery delays initially constrain equipment manufacturers' output, subsequently postpone fab construction and expansion projects, and eventually impact overall semiconductor supply and pricing. Given the heavy concentration of memory production in Korea, local media sourcing carries significant weight. Important subsequent developments to monitor include backlog disclosures and commentary from major equipment makers, potential revisions to fab capital expenditure timelines by leading Korean and Taiwanese producers, and whether these extended lead times are corroborated broadly across the supplier base rather than remaining isolated observations.
